Thomas J. Goldsby is a scholar working on Management Information Systems, Strategy and Management and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management. According to data from OpenAlex, Thomas J. Goldsby has authored 83 papers receiving a total of 4.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 56 papers in Management Information Systems, 42 papers in Strategy and Management and 18 papers in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management. Recurrent topics in Thomas J. Goldsby’s work include Quality and Supply Management (50 papers), Outsourcing and Supply Chain Management (31 papers) and Supply Chain Resilience and Risk Management (21 papers). Thomas J. Goldsby is often cited by papers focused on Quality and Supply Management (50 papers), Outsourcing and Supply Chain Management (31 papers) and Supply Chain Resilience and Risk Management (21 papers). Thomas J. Goldsby collaborates with scholars based in United States, Germany and Poland. Thomas J. Goldsby's co-authors include Walter Zinn, A. Michael Knemeyer, Shashank Rao, Stanley E. Griffis and Theodore P. Stank and has published in prestigious journals such as Management Science, Journal of Operations Management and Industrial Marketing Management.
